There are many ways to keep track of your family schedule and we’ll eventually cover several. One of the first – and easiest – is a whiteboard.
A whiteboard, located in a central area, can be a great place to keep track of everyone’s activities. And you can arrange it a variety of ways.

I love electronic calendars. They can send reminders to me via email or text message. They’re fairly easy to set up. Most of them are free. And it’s simple to put in recurring dates like appointments, birthdays, and anniversaries.
But I still use a small weekly planner that I can get at Barnes & Noble.
